The course

This course, an introduction to linear algebra, is intended primarily for majors in mathematics and science. Topics to be covered include systems of linear equations, matrices, determinants, vector spaces, linear transformations, change of basis, orthogonality, inner products, eigenvalues, and diagonalization of matrices.

Textbook
The textbook is Linear Algebra with Applications, seventh edition, by Steven J. Leon, 2006, ISBN–13: 978–0131857858. The course covers most of Chapters 1–5 and the first three sections of Chapter 6.
Prerequisites
The prerequisites for this course are Math 152 or 172 (second-semester calculus) and Math 220 (fundamentals of discrete mathematics).
